A Nonlinear Parabolic Equation Modeling
Surfactant Diffusion
Abstract
In this work, we study an initial-boundary value problem for nonlinear
parabolic equations modeling surfactant diffusion. The boundary conditions
are of nonlinear absorbtive types, and the initial value has a single point
jump. We study the well-posedness of the problem, the convergence of a numerical
scheme, regularity as well as quantitative behavior of solutions.
